Trust and the Gen Z Consumer
Trust is a hot topic at the moment– and not just in the run up to the general election. Earlier this year, as part of our 10th Anniversary celebrations, we conducted an in-house piece of research looking at Trust amongst Gen Z.
Here are some of the headlines from the workshops we conducted:
Gen Z expect involvement in co-creating the truth - they love a review! They trust a great deal more when they (& others like them) have input into judgments, rather than taking the expert’s view. They value dialogue.
Gen Z are less likely to be consuming mainstream media. Sometimes major issues of concern – ‘scandals’ - may get missed and therefore they don’t have the expected impact on trust.
Gen Z prize transparency and believe they are highly savvy consumers. They may (claim to) want access to raw data that they can interrogate. Will they be the main users of end to end trace-ability as Block-chain technologies expand?
AND….despite being in his nineties, David Attenborough came out as the most trusted celebrity amongst our Gen Z participants!
